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
The Fundamentals of Metal Polishing - Normally, the polishing of metal is desirable for a pleasing appearance or for clean-room uses. It's one of the more accepted solutions due to its utility in intensifying the original beauty of the product, such as, motorbike parts, kitchenware or car parts. Aside from that, a large number of clean-rooms desire a sleek finish so as to lower the porosity of the metal surfaces that will result in debris to gather and contaminate. An illustration of this practice could be in a vacuum chamber. You'll find many means to finish metals, and let us examine several of the techniques required. Various metals may be burnished manually, with specialized buffing machines, electromechanically or by means of chemicals. A special finishing compound or paste is commonly put into use, which could contain chalk, chromium oxide, limestone, aluminum oxide, dolomite, tripoli, or iron oxide. Polishing stainless steel, because of its substandard thermal conductivity, reasonably high viscidity, and hardness is just about the time intensive. On the other hand, items made of non-ferrous metal tend to be more responsive to polishing, mainly because these need the least amount of operations.
Where a greater processing quality is not vital, faster pad speeds can be utilized. A slower pad speed is utilized any time a quality mirror finish is obligatory. Finishing buffs coated in compound can be noticeably impacted by specific pressures on the surface of the pad. The force of the pressure on the surface may be accelerated to a certain level, however further surpassing the optimum degree of load not simply cuts down the quality level of the procedure, but additionally can degrade efficiency, might cause wear to the product, and there's also an evident overheating of the metal being worked on, as a consequence of friction. With thin objects, it will be higher heat (and the corresponding flexibility of the material) that causes items to twist, bend or distort. Typically, it will take an experienced polisher to look at each one of these points to equally not cause damage to the part and to operate adequately. To help substantially improve the standard of the resulting surface, the buffing procedure should really be implemented with significantly less power and not so much force to be able to ultimately deliver a surface that is free of scratches or marks as a consequence of the finishing process, thereby arriving at a shiny mirror finish.
